Setup

Unfolding the Scooter

To unfold your Ninebot F25 Kick Scooter, release the folding mechanism located near the base of the handlebar stem. Carefully lift the handlebar stem until it locks securely into place. Ensure all locking mechanisms are engaged before riding.

Initial Charging

Before first use, fully charge the scooter's battery. Locate the charging port, typically on the side of the deck, and connect the provided charger. The charging indicator will show the charging status. A full charge takes approximately 6.5 hours.

Operating Instructions

Controls and Display

The Ninebot F25 features an intuitive handlebar display that shows speed, battery level, and riding mode. The power button controls on/off and mode selection. The accelerator is a thumb lever on the right, and the brake lever is on the left.

Riding Modes

The F25 offers three versatile riding modes to suit different needs:

  • Eco Mode: Maximizes battery life for longer rides at a lower speed.
  • Standard Mode (D): Balances speed and battery life for everyday commuting.
  • Sport Mode (S): Provides maximum speed and acceleration for dynamic riding.

Tires and Ride Comfort

Equipped with 10-inch pneumatic tires, the F25 provides superior shock absorption for a comfortable ride over various surfaces. These tires also contribute to improved durability and puncture resistance.

Maintenance

Smart Battery Management System (BMS)

The scooter is equipped with a Smart Battery Management System (BMS) that monitors battery health, ensuring optimal performance and safety. To prolong battery life, avoid fully draining the battery frequently and store the scooter in a cool, dry place when not in use.

Tire Pressure Check

Regularly check the tire pressure of your pneumatic tires. Proper inflation is crucial for ride comfort, range, and tire longevity. Refer to the tire sidewall for recommended pressure (typically around 30-35 PSI for 10-inch tires).

Brake Adjustment

Ensure your brakes are functioning correctly. If the brake lever feels too loose or too tight, it may need adjustment. Use a 5/32" (4 mm) hex wrench to adjust the brake cable tension as shown in the diagram.

Cleaning

Clean your scooter regularly with a damp cloth. Avoid using high-pressure water jets or harsh chemicals, as these can damage electronic components.

Troubleshooting

Scooter Not Powering On

  • Ensure the battery is charged. Connect the charger and check if the charging indicator lights up.
  • Press and hold the power button for a few seconds.
  • If the issue persists, contact customer support.

Reduced Range or Speed

  • Check tire pressure. Under-inflated tires can significantly reduce range and speed.
  • Consider the riding mode. Eco mode offers the longest range but lowest speed.
  • Rider weight, terrain, and ambient temperature can affect performance.

Specifications

FeatureSpecification
BrandSegway
Model NameNinebot Electric Kick Scooter - F25
Motor Power300W
Top Speed15.5 mph
Maximum Distance Range12.4 Miles
Weight Limit220 Pounds
Tire Type10-inch Pneumatic
Charging Time6.5 Hours
Product Dimensions (LxWxH)45"L x 18.9"W x 45.67"H
Item Weight32.2 Pounds
Special FeatureFoldable
CertificationsUL-2272 Certified
